Catalan Chef Ada Parellada Shares Recipe for Traditional Coca de Vidre Barcelona, Spain – Renowned Catalan chef Ada Parellada recently shared her recipe for coca de vidre, a traditional Catalan flatbread, in a short cooking video. The simple yet delicious recipe has quickly gained popularity online. Parellada, known for her focus on fresh, local ingredients, guides viewers through each step, from preparing the dough to the final anise-infused touch. "It's a simple recipe," Parellada explains in the video, "but the result is truly magical." The video's clarity and Parellada's expertise make it an accessible guide for home cooks. The coca de vidre's unique glass-like texture is achieved through a specific baking process, which Parellada clearly demonstrates.
